The Epson SureColor T3170 is a cartridge-free printer that uses high-capacity ink bottles with auto-stop for easy mess-free filling. It boasts ultra-fast print speeds, capable of printing A1/D-size prints in as fast as 34 seconds. The printer comes with 1120 ml of ink included in the box, which can print a substantial number of posters or technical drawings, making it a low running cost printer. The large intuitive 4.3-inch color LCD screen simplifies print tasks, making it easy to operate. Its ultra-small footprint and sleek minimal design enhance workspaces, making it easy to fit on a desktop or on its own with an optional stand (sold separately).

The Epson SureColor T3170 printer allows users to print from virtually anywhere in the office with integrated wireless plus router-free Wi-Fi Direct printing. It offers outstanding image quality with its PrecisionCore MicroTFP printhead with Precision Droplet Control for outstanding clarity, plus commercial-grade reliability with Nozzle Verification Technology. It accommodates rolls up to 24 inches wide and sheets up to 11 x 17 inches through the auto-sheet feeder, making it a versatile media handling printer. The printer prints posters, blueprints, line drawings, and more up to 2400 dpi, ensuring precise sharp details. The printer is easy to set up, and one can get it up and running out of the box in as quickly as 30 minutes.

Can any laser printer be used for sublimation printing?

No, not all laser printers can be used for sublimation printing. Sublimation printing requires a specific type of printer that is equipped with sublimation ink and a sublimation transfer paper. The ink used in sublimation printing is different from regular ink as it is designed to turn from solid to gas when heat is applied, allowing it to penetrate the surface of the material being printed on.

Sublimation printing is typically done on materials such as polyester, which have a special coating that allows the ink to adhere properly. Laser printers, on the other hand, use toner to transfer the image onto paper, which is then fused onto the paper using heat. The toner used in laser printers is not designed to penetrate surfaces like sublimation ink, which is why laser printers are not suitable for sublimation printing.

If you are looking to do sublimation printing, it is recommended that you invest in a specialized sublimation printer that is designed specifically for this purpose. These printers are readily available in the market and are often sold as part of a sublimation printing kit that includes the printer, sublimation ink, and transfer paper.
